7. If the detector is the last in the line and the beam connection is used, install
a terminating resistor by connecting it to the signal terminals of the device.
When the ring connection method is used, a terminating resistor is not
needed.
More about connection methods (in progress)
We recommend using the ring connection method (hub – device – hub). If the ring
is broken, not a single device will be disabled. In this case, two beams are formed,
which will continue to operate normally and transmit events to the hub. If the ring is
broken, the users and security company receive noti cation.
8. Temporarily install the SmartBracket mounting panel to a vertical surface or
corner using double-sided tape or other temporary fasteners at the chosen
installation place. This is needed to test the detector. The installation height
is 2.4 meters.
9. Turn on the hub and supply the connected detector with power. When power
is applied, an LED will notify that the detector is turned on.
